Xerox
Everywhere
10/25/2024
East Meadow, NY, US
10/24/2024
Detroit, MI, US
10/22/2024
10/19/2024
Edinburgh, Edinburgh, GB
10/9/2024
10/8/2024
Kochi, Kerala, IN
10/1/2024
Results 161 - 170 of 190 Back14151617181920 more jobs »